The net worth of CIMG Inc is the difference between its total assets and liabilities. CIMG's net worth represents the value of the company's equity or ownership interest. In other words, it is the amount of money that would be left over if all of CIMG's assets were sold and all of its debts were paid off. Net worth is sometimes referred to as shareholder's equity or book value. CIMG's net worth can be used as a measure of its financial health and stability which can help investors to decide if CIMG is a good investment. It is also essential in determining the company's creditworthiness and ability to secure financing before investing in CIMG Inc stock.

CIMG Net Worth Analysis

CIMG's net worth analysis, or its valuation, is the process of determining the total value of the company. This involves assessing a range of factors, including CIMG's financial performance, assets, liabilities, and potential for growth. The ultimate goal is to provide a clear understanding of CIMG's overall worth, which can help investors make informed investment decisions. There are several methods that can be used to perform CIMG's net worth analysis. One common approach is to calculate CIMG's market capitalization.Another approach is to use the price-to-earnings ratio (P/E ratio), which compares CIMG's stock price to its earnings per share (EPS). Discounted cash flow (DCF) analysis is another popular method for assessing CIMG's net worth. This approach calculates the present value of CIMG's future cash flows, taking into account factors such as growth rate, profitability, and risk. By comparing the present value of CIMG's cash flows to its current stock price, investors can gain a better understanding of the company's overall value. Finally, investors may use comparable company analysis to evaluate CIMG's net worth. This involves comparing CIMG's financial metrics to similar companies in the same industry. By identifying companies with similar financial characteristics, investors can gain insight into CIMG's net worth relative to its peers.

Some of the essential points regarding CIMG's net worth research are outlined below:
CIMG Inc generated a negative expected return over the last 90 days
CIMG Inc has some characteristics of a very speculative penny stock
CIMG Inc has high historical volatility and very poor performance
CIMG Inc has a very high chance of going through financial distress in the upcoming years
CIMG Inc was previously known as NUZE Old and was traded on NASDAQ Exchange under the symbol NUZE.
The company reported the last year's revenue of 3.35 M. Reported Net Loss for the year was (8.75 M) with loss before taxes, overhead, and interest of (137.18 K).
CIMG generates negative cash flow from operations
CIMG Inc has a frail financial position based on the latest SEC disclosures
About 86.0% of the company shares are held by company insiders

Some recent studies suggest that insider trading raises the cost of capital for securities issuers and decreases overall economic growth. Trading by specific CIMG insiders, such as employees or executives, is commonly permitted as long as it does not rely on CIMG's material information that is not in the public domain. Local jurisdictions usually require such trading to be reported in order to monitor insider transactions. In many U.S. states, trading conducted by corporate officers, key employees, directors, or significant shareholders must be reported to the regulator or publicly disclosed, usually within a few business days of the trade. In these cases CIMG insiders are required to file a Form 4 with the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) when buying or selling shares of their own companies.

CIMG time-series forecasting models is one of many CIMG's stock analysis techniques aimed to predict future share value based on previously observed values. Time-series forecasting models ae widely used for non-stationary data. Non-stationary data are called the data whose statistical properties e.g. the mean and standard deviation are not constant over time but instead, these metrics vary over time. These non-stationary CIMG's historical data is usually called time-series. Some empirical experimentation suggests that the statistical forecasting models outperform the models based exclusively on fundamental analysis to predict the direction of the market movement and maximize returns from investment trading.

The market value of CIMG Inc is measured differently than its book value, which is the value of CIMG that is recorded on the company's balance sheet. Investors also form their own opinion of CIMG's value that differs from its market value or its book value, called intrinsic value, which is CIMG's true underlying value. Investors use various methods to calculate intrinsic value and buy a stock when its market value falls below its intrinsic value. Because CIMG's market value can be influenced by many factors that don't directly affect CIMG's underlying business (such as a pandemic or basic market pessimism), market value can vary widely from intrinsic value.
Please note, there is a significant difference between CIMG's value and its price as these two are different measures arrived at by different means. Investors typically determine if CIMG is a good investment by looking at such factors as earnings, sales, fundamental and technical indicators, competition as well as analyst projections. However, CIMG's price is the amount at which it trades on the open market and represents the number that a seller and buyer find agreeable to each party.
